Günümüzün IoT cihazlarını birçok şekil ve boyutlarda görürüz. Onları arabalarda, fabrika üretim hatlarında, evin içinde ve çevresinde buluruz. Genellikle, bu cihazlar batarya ile beslenir. Ayrıca, algılama, çalıştırma ve kontrol kabiliyetleri gerektirir. Bu cihazları çekici kılan özellikleri ise zengin kullanıcı arayüzleri ve bulut bağlantısı olmasıdır. Gelişmiş yarı iletken çözümlerinin önde gelen tedarikçisi Renesas Electronics Corporation’ın yeni RA mikrodenetleyici ailesi, cihaz geliştiricilerinin yeni nesil IoT cihazları oluşturmalarına yardımcı olmak için tasarlanmıştır. Düşük güçleri, çok çeşitli çevre birimlerine ve bağlantı seçeneklerine sahiptir ve müşterilerin sürükleyici bir deneyim yaşamalarına yardımcı olmak için en yeni insan makine arayüzlerini destekler.
Renesas, geçtiğimiz günlerde RA6 Serisi mikrodenetleyicilerin yeni RA6M4 Grup Mikrodenetleyicilerini (MCU) tanıttı. Bu 32-bit MCU’lar, Arm TrustZone® teknolojisine sahip Armv8-M mimarisine dayanan Arm® Cortex®-M33 çekirdeğini kullanarak çalışma performansını 200 MHz’e kadar arttırabiliyor. RA6M4 MCU’lar, kullanımı kolay Esnek Yazılım Paketi (FSP) tarafından desteklenen en son güvenlik ve bağlanabilirlik ile birlikte optimize edilmiş performans sunuyor. FSP, Renesas RA Arm Mikrodenetleyici ailesini kullanan gömülü sistem tasarımları için kullanımı kolay, ölçeklenebilir, yüksek kaliteli yazılım sağlamak üzere tasarlanmış gelişmiş bir yazılım paketidir. Arm® TrustZone® ve diğer gelişmiş güvenlik özelliklerinin desteğiyle FSP, üretime hazır sürücüleri, FreeRTOS ™ ve diğer ara yazılım yığınlarını kullanarak güvenli, bağlantılı IoT cihazları oluşturmak için hızlı ve çok yönlü bir yol sağlar.
Buna ek olarak, Renesas iş ortağı ekosistemi, Endüstri 4.0, bina otomasyonu, ölçüm, sağlık hizmetleri ve ev aletleri uygulamalarını ele almak için RA6M4 MCU’lar ve FSP ile ezber bozan nitelikte yazılım ve donanım yapı taşları sunuyor.
RA6M4 Mikrodenetleyici Grubu Uygulama Alanları:
- Kablolu Ethernet uygulamaları
- Gelişmiş Güvenlik (yangın algılama, hırsız algılama, panel kontrolü)
- Ölçüm (elektrik, otomatik sayaç okuma)
- Endüstri (robotik, kapı açıcılar, dikiş makineleri, satış makineleri, UPS)
- HVAC (ısıtma, klima, kazan kontrolü)
RA6M4 MCU’lar, güçlü güvenlik, zengin bağlantı, parity/ ECC’li büyük gömülü RAM, düşük güç tüketimi ve Arm geliştirici ve araç ekosisteminden yararlandıkları için akıllı IoT cihazlarının geliştirilmesini hızlandırabilirler. Cihaz, onları bağlı uygulamalar için ideal seçim haline getiren birçok entegre güvenlik özelliği ile birlikte gelir. Bu entegre güvenlik özellikleri, RA6M4 MCU’ları bağlantılı uygulamalar için ideal seçim haline getirir ve müşterilerin tüm IoT tasarımlarında daha düşük ürün reçetesi maliyeti (BOM) ve güvenli öğe işlevselliği gerçekleştirmesini sağlar.
99uA / MHz’lik düşük güç tüketimiyle MCU’lar, yüksek performanslı bir çip üstü osilatör kullanarak bekleme modundan 30 µs’lik hızlı uyanma sürelerini destekler. 1MB kod flash bellek ve 256 KB SRAM (ECC ile 64 KB) kadar yüksek entegrasyonları, RA6M4 MCU’ları düşük güç ve güvenlik uygulamaları için çok uygun hale getirir.
RA6M4 Grubunun Kilit Özellikleri:
- TrustZone teknolojisine sahip 200 MHz ARM Cortex-M33
- Tam bir güvenlik çözümünün parçası olarak Renesas’ın Secure Crypto Engine
- 64 pinden 144 pine kadar ölçeklenebilirlik
- Doğrudan bellek erişimi (DMA) ile Ethernet kontrolcüsü
- Kapasitif dokunma algılama birimi
- USB 2.0 Full Speed
- CAN 2.0B
- QuadSPI ve OctaSPI bellek arayüzü ve gelişmiş analog
- SCI (UART, Simple SPI, Simple I2C)
- SPI/ I2C multimaster arayüzü
- SDHI ve Seri Ses Arayüzü (SSI)
FSP’ye sahip RA6M4, karmaşık bağlantı ve güvenlik işlevlerinin uygulanmasını hızlandırmak için müşterilerin eski kodlarını yeniden kullanmalarına ve geniş Arm ekosistemindeki iş ortaklarının yazılımlarıyla birleştirmelerine olanak tanır. FSP, geliştiriciler için cihazdan buluta birinci sınıf bir seçenek sunan FreeRTOS ve ara yazılım içerir. Bu ezber bozan seçenekler, başka herhangi bir gerçek zamanlı işletim sistemi (RTOS) veya ara yazılım ile kolayca değiştirilebilir ve genişletilebilir.
FSP, RA6M4 Mikrodenetleyicileri hedefleyen projeler geliştirmek için bir dizi verimlilik artırıcı araçlar sağlar ve süreci basitleştirmek ve geliştirme sürecini önemli ölçüde hızlandırmak için bir GUI kullanır. Ayrıca, e2 studio IDE’si RA6M4 Mikrodenetleyiciler için proje oluşturma, modül seçimi ve yapılandırması, kod geliştirme, kod oluşturma ve hata ayıklamanın temel adımlarının hepsinin yönetildiği tanıdık bir geliştirme ortamı sağlıyor.
Kaynak:
https://www.renesas.com/us/en/about/press-center/news/2020/news20201006.html